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

This study will be conducted to evaluate the effects of different anesthetic modalities \[sevoflurane with or without intraoperative lidocaine infusion and Propofol total intravenous anesthesia (TIVA)\] on intracranial pressure (ICP) and cerebral oxygenation assessed by non-invasive methods during laparoscopic hysterectomy (LH).

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Laparoscopic hysterectomy (LH) requires a Trendelenburg position (TP) and the creation of an artificial pneumoperitoneum (PP) by carbon dioxide insufflation.

Various studies were done to evaluate the effects of different anesthesia techniques on intracranial pressure (ICP) during LH, and most of these studies revealed that propofol total intravenous anesthesia (TIVA) was superior to inhaled anesthesia regarding reduction of ICP (ONSD).

Study Groups

Review each arm or cohort in the study, along with the interventions and objectives associated with them.

Propofol group

Patients' anesthesia will be maintained by manually adjusted propofol infusion at a rate of 100-250 mic/kg/min for bispectral index (BIS) maintained between 40-60.

Group Type ACTIVE_COMPARATOR

Propofol

Intervention Type DRUG

Patients' anesthesia will be maintained by manually adjusted propofol infusion at a rate of 100-250 mic/kg/min for bispectral index (BIS) maintained between 40-60.

Sevoflurane plus lidocaine infusion group

Sevoflurane with monitored anesthesia care (MAC) adjusted to maintain bispectral index (BIS) between 40-60 plus intravenous lidocaine infusion given as 2mg /kg IV bolus before induction then intraoperative infusion by a rate of 2 mg/kg/h until the end of surgery.

Group Type EXPERIMENTAL

Sevoflurane plus lidocaine infusion

Intervention Type DRUG

Sevoflurane with monitored anesthesia care (MAC) adjusted to maintain bispectral index (BIS) between 40-60 plus intravenous lidocaine infusion given as 2mg /kg IV bolus before induction then intraoperative infusion by a rate of 2 mg/kg/h until the end of surgery.

Sevoflurane group

Patients will receive sevoflurane with monitored anesthesia care (MAC) adjusted to maintain bispectral index (BIS) between 40-60.

Group Type EXPERIMENTAL

Sevoflurane

Intervention Type DRUG

Patients will receive sevoflurane with monitored anesthesia care (MAC) adjusted to maintain bispectral index (BIS) between 40-60.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Age from 18 to 65 years.
* American Society of Anesthesiologists (ASA) physical status I and Ⅱ.
* Body mass index (BMI) ≤35.
* Females scheduled for laparoscopic hysterectomy.

Exclusion Criteria

* Patients' refusal to participate in the study.
* Hypersensitivity and allergy to drugs of the study.
* Contraindication for optic nerve sheath diameter assessment. E.g., patient with pre-existing ophthalmic diseases, a history of ophthalmic surgery
* Any central nervous system or cardiovascular disease, severe hepatic or renal impairment
* Intraoperative circumstances, such as inability to perform optic nerve sheath diameter or conversion to open surgery
* If peak inspiratory pressure (PIP) exceeds 35.
